Reflecting on One Year as Outreach Officer
One year ago today, I became Minnesota DFL Outreach Officer. Together with many incredible volunteers and leaders across the state, we built new resources, expanded training opportunities, and strengthened our statewide structure to support outreach and inclusion in every unit.
Some highlights from the first year:
• Convened nine meetings of the Outreach & Inclusion Committee
• Hosted two statewide Outreach Officer listening sessions with local Outreach Officers (with more to come in 2026).
• Created and facilitated trainings on De-escalation, covering techniques for addressing conflicts; Safety Planning, focusing on event preparedness and member wellbeing; and Restorative Practices, emphasizing methods to repair harm and build stronger relationships within our units.
•Developed a new Outreach Officer Guidebook for both new and returning Outreach Officers, along with the Outreach Officer 101 training, which has to date trained nearly 40 Organizing Unit Outreach Officers and Vice Chairs, with more trainings scheduled this spring.
• Convened the Accessibility Subcommittee, which produced an Accessibility Best Practices Guide and a Convention Accessibility Scorecard
• Led development of the 2025 to 2027 Statewide Outreach and Inclusion Plan, approved by 96% of the State Central Committee, along with a framework for local unit outreach plans
• Designed and launched a pilot mentorship program and supporting resources
• Collaborated with fellow DFL officers to support community caucus outreach efforts.
• Traveled across Minnesota to meet with DFL members, along with the other party officers
• Created the Outreach & Inclusion resource hub at www.dfloutreach.org, which houses printable resources, training recordings, and additional information relevant to O&I work.
